Letter from the Chair
Greetings!
The 2007 IFT season started with our annual golf tournament. The event was held on September 25th and was a huge success. Over 120 members participated. Jim Giles did a great job organizing the event. Many thanks to all who participated and especially to our corporate partners for purchasing sponsor signs. The proceeds from this event will support the Food Science program at the University of Missouri Columbia. We look forward to enhancing the scholarship programs at Mizzou. If you did not participate this year, I would encourage you to attend this event next year.
October kicked off our technical meetings. On October 23, Dr. Cory M. Bryant, Sr. Research Scientist with the Institute of Food Technologists, Department of Science, discussed corn based ethanol and its impact on the food industry. Dr. Bryant’s talk was insightful and provided a good overview of the impact of corn ethanol production on our industry. EB Russell did an excellent job coordinating the event.
In November, our group toured the National Corn to Ethanol Research Facility at SIU Edwardsville. Lynn Loudermilk organized the event and it was an excellent complement to our October meeting.
Our section leadership is adding new members. Amy Willott will serve as chair-elect for the 2007-2008 IFT season. Dustie Butteiger of The Solae Company will serve as our Secretary. Jennifer Dudenhoeffer, a senior in Mizzou’s Food Science program, will serve as the student-member of our Executive Committee. Please join me in congratulating Amy, Dustie and Jennifer on their respective positions.
In December, we will have our annual holiday meeting. Patty Baxendale of Givaudan Flavors will present “Indulgent Flavor Trends”. Patty has promised to keep us entertained and she might even provide a sample or two. We will be trying a new venue this year. The students at Mizzou will be taking orders for smoked turkeys.
